<p>Today <em>Inside the Vault</em> features world artist <a href="http://bethblog.com/index.php/2008/07/0 ... /#more-686" target="_self">Tony Greco</a>. Highlights:</p><blockquote><p><em><strong>What’s your job at Bethesda?</strong>
I’m a World Artist that mostly specializes in clutter meshes. It’s my
job to make the game-spaces not look empty and to give you a reason to
check out what’s on the weed table. It’s my job to make those sweet
rolls look extra tasty. Mmm…sweet rolls.</em></p><p><em><strong>What would you say is your personal favorite game of all time?</strong>
The short answer is “Saboteur II: Avenging Angel” for the IBM PC,
because the game’s front cover consists of a ninja doing a wheelie on a
motorcycle while fending off panthers with his sword while a huge
explosion erupts in the background. I’d give you guys a link to the
picture, but I don’t want to get sued for causing people’s head to
explode.</em></p></blockquote><p>Read the rest <a href="http://bethblog.com/index.php/2008/07/0 ... /#more-686" target="_self">here</a>.
